Definition

  1. 1
    Espèce de petit oiseau passereau, pouillot des bois et buissons de l’Ancien Monde, brun verdâtre dessus et blanchâtre ou jaunâtre dessous.

Synonyms

chauffourchantrefénérotetfififourneaufrétilletmotacille trochilepouillotsylvie fitissylvie trochiletuittuit
